You cannot buy guns out-of-state and carry them home. You cannot buy privately out-of-state and carry them home, even if private sales are legal in X state. You may not purchase ammo out-of-state and bring it back to California. Federal law requires firearms to ship interstate between licensees. 18 USC § 922 (a) It ...

WebYes. RI Gen. Stat. 11–47–8. One may possess a loaded handgun in a motor vehicle without a RI permit as long as one possesses a carry permit from another state and is merely transiting through Rhode Island without any unnecessary stops. Long guns must be unloaded while in a vehicle. FOPA is observed.
